#2e78d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e78d8 is composed of 18% red, 47.1%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.7% cyan, 44.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 213.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 51.4%. #2e78d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cf0ff with #0000b1.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2e78d8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e78d8 has RGB values of R:46, G:120,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 3045592.

Shades and Tints of #2e78d8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010306 is the darkest color, while #f4f8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e78d8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a828c is the less saturated color, while #0873fe is the most saturated one.
